Sina Goes Widgets

Sina, the most popular Chinese web portal, today quietly launched a new product called Sina Mofun with an iPhone-like interface.

Sina Mofun, similar to Yahoo Widgets, is a desktop widgets client, which closely integrated with Sina’s web 2.0 services, including blog, photo sharing, video sharing, groups, forums and others. On Sina Mofun, you can read your friends’ latest activities, or newsfeed, receive instant notice for new comments on your blog posts, photos or videos. It can also be used as an IM tool for real-time chatting with your friends in Sina. Currently only limited widgets for Sina’s services are available on Sina Mofun, and it does not support any open developer platform now. Sina Mofun is just a tool to bundle Sina’s various services and build a walled garden for users, at least so far.

Dougie Hayward, tailor who dressed stars of the 1960s, dies aged 73

Born to a working-class family in pre-gentrified west London, Hayward’s father cleaned boilers for the BBC while his mother toiled in a bullet factory. He never forget his background retaining a love for football and beer that belied his veneer.

Hayward’s was the archetypal 60s success story. He left school at 15, apprenticed to a tailor who visited the flats in Cadogan Square where his uncle was a caretaker. He later said he only took the job because he knew his family would never be able to judge whether he was any good.

As fate would have it, he very good indeed. But he struggled to get a job as a cutter and even Oxford Street would not countenance him as a salesman because, in their view, his Cockney accent precluded him from meeting well-heeled customers.

It was a social division he was never to accept and in 1967 he opened his Mount Street shop, which continues to trade.

“He was very, very funny,” recalled his daughter yesterday. “He was not scared of society and he refused to be penned in. Luckily for him he was in the right place at the tight time. He just couldn’t have happened before the 1960s,” she said.

And:

“He started out being very fashionable but he maintained it. He made friends with people before they were famous. He made them look good and continued to make them look good. He said to me once that you should never notice the suit but you should notice the man – it should make you look younger and thinner. It shouldn’t be about fashion. He was amazing at doing that.”

Actor James Coburn once called him the “Rodin of Tweed.”
